Using Excel 365 on the office. We have a table in the sheet and when inserting a row a value is filled automatically in one of the cells. All other cells are behaving as expected.
Problem is that we don't know where this value is coming from. It is filled with a very simple formula ( =650/1) but again, we don't know where this is coming from.
Is there a way to find out where an inserting table row is getting it's "info" when inserting a new row? It doesn't matter where in the table I insert the new row, neither does the method (insert row or insert table row above) and the surrounding rows do not have such a value in them (in fact they all have a formula in them that should be on the place where now 650/1 is presented).
